Self-diagnosis Detection Logic

Diagnosis Procedure

a. Turn ignition switch to LOCK.
b. Disconnect the negative battery cable.
c. Disconnect the fuel level sensor and fuel pump connector 

B-038.

d. Check the wire harness, connector and terminals for 

deformation, bend or damage.

a. Connect the negative battery cable.
b. Turn ignition switch to ON.
c. Check the remaining oil amount segments from fuel 

gauge in the instrument cluster.

d. Turn ignition switch to LOCK.
e. Disconnect the negative battery cable.
f. Disconnect the fuel level sensor and fuel pump connector 

B-038.

g. Using a digital multimeter, measure the resistance 

between terminal 1 and terminal 2 of fuel level sensor.

h. Check if fuel level sensor is normal according to the 

correspondence between fuel amount segments and 
standard resistance of fuel level sensor as shown in the 
table below.

a. Turn ignition switch to LOCK.
b. Disconnect the negative battery cable.
c. Disconnect the instrument panel wire harness connectors 

I-015 and I-006.

d. Using a digital multimeter, check for continuity between 

instrument panel wire harness connectors I-015 and 

I-006 according to the table below.

a. Turn ignition switch to LOCK.
b. Disconnect the negative battery cable.
c. Disconnect the body wire harness connectors B-003 and 

B-038.

d. Using a digital multimeter, check for continuity between 

body wire harness connectors B-003 and B-038 
according to the table below.

Fuel Gauge 

Position

Multimeter 

Connection

Specification (Ω)

E

1 - 2

275 ± 5

1/4

1 - 2

165 ± 5

1/2

1 - 2

97 ± 4

3/4

1 - 2

79 ± 3

F

1  -  2

32  ±  3
